Berth Rock & Blues Band & Cie
A Tribute to John Lennon and George Harrison

Le Cabaret du St-Cyrille in Sorel debuts it autumn-winter season with a tribute to ex-Beatles John Lennon and George Harrison presented, on two consecutive nights, by Berth rock'n'blues band. It's gonna be hot!

Beatlemania is still alive and well 40 years after the Fab Four first set foot on North American soil. John Lennon (1940-1980) was murdered, December 8, 1980, in New York city while George Harrison (1943-2001) died, in December 2001, as a result of throat cancer.

The band is made up of a number of musicians from the region: singer-guitarist Pierre Berthiaume, guitarist Jean-Guy Péloquin, manager Robert Spick on percussions, Mario Brun on keyboard, Geneviève Bourque, Sébastien Dionne and Sophie Harty on vocals, bassman Marc Gendron, and Daniel Robidoux on drums. Given this pool of talent, fans have obviously seized on the occasion, if we can judge by the speed at which the tickets are selling.
